Glad to see ya got DVDCopy3 up n runnin. I think you will be impressed with the vidio quality as well. Note: DVDCopy3 burns at max speed as determined by what your media and burner are rated at. If you want to slow the burn to 4x or slower, make an empty folder on your hdd and then select it as the target then burn the folder with nero or other burning app. alkohol, I'm no expert by any means, but you have to use an image hosting website. dabig25, You will probably be ok to just let DVDCopy3's burning engine do the burn, but I was reading on another thread that you have a phillips dvdrw and some of them will burn some 4x rated media at 8x. This doesn't bother some of the high quality media. I have found that 4x rated Ricohjpn media actually burns better at 8x. Make a couple backups useing Copy3's burn engine and see what kind of results you get. If you have any playback problems, try the other method above and lower the burn speed to 4x or lower.
